Rainbow 6 Siege produces Barton eSports first ever NJCAAE National Championship in 2-0 sweep over Rockland #GoBarton

The Barton Community College eSports program reached the tops of all tops Saturday evening as the Cougars Rainbow 6 Siege squad secured the programs first ever NJCAAE National Championship with a 2-0 sweep over Rockland Community College. Sophomore Davon Morris delivered the second title on the night and programs first individual NJCAAE National Championship hours later claiming the Madden title in a thrilling 3-2 (21-20, 24-30 OT, 14-10, 29-30 and 19-13) victory over Carl Albert State College.

The Cougars will look for their third National Championship tomorrow at 1:00 p.m. as undefeated Call of Duty Cold War Gunfight gamers Adam Hardin and Kindric Castro battle against Navarro College.

Competing in their first ever NJCAAE Championship Ashton Ensley, Will Spires, Eli Friedli, Jared McFadden, and Joel DuBose proved the stage was not too big directing Barton to an early 2-0 lead in the opening map. Dropping the third match to Rockland, the Cougars settled in rattling off five-straight rounds taking the opening map 7-1.

Needing one more map victory to secure the program's first crown, the five pack faced their lone deficit of the night dropping the opening round in map two to Rockland. Regrouping briefly Barton's strategy paid off storming back with the next five rounds sensing the title in reach.

Falling in round seven, the Cougars responded back in the eighth imposing match point, but the flow would reverse as tension started to grow on Barton as the Hawks rebounded with three straight clawing back to within 6-5. Staying focused remained critical to the Cougars as the five pack claimed the 12th round securing the second map 7-5 and clinching the NJCAAE National Championship with a final season mark of 10-1 including 10 straight victories ensuing its' 2-1 opening week loss to St. Clair County Community College.
